>>> We're now seeing problems with Java tools on ppc64le as a result of this
>>> decision not to give it a distinct arch name.
>>>
>>> The os.arch property on both ppc64be and ppc64le builds of OpenJDK is being
>>> reported as the same; "ppc64". This leaves Java applications no way of
>>> determining which of the two platforms the JDK is running on and, for example,
>>> means that Maven can't determine which native JNI binaries to download.
>>>
>>> There is a sun.cpu.endian property but this is non-standard and it seems
>>> wrong to me that every Java tool should have to add a special case for
>>> ppc64le using such a property. This value is traditionally not so much
>>> just the architecture as a composite of the architecture, the bit size
>>> and the endianness. The only difference with other platforms is that they
>>> only support one default endianness so the value is implied e.g.
>>> little-endian for amd64, big-endian for sparc. We do distinguish between
>>> ppc and ppc64 rather than expecting tools to check sun.arch.data.model,
>>> so we should do the same with endianness.
>>>
>>> To add to the confusion, other JDKs are reporting it as ppc64le
>>> (thanks to Tiago Sturmer Daitx for these results):
>>>
>>> IBM Java 2.7 SR1
>>> os.arch: ppc64le
>>> sun.cpu.endian: little
>>>
>>> GCJ 4.8.2 (gij (GNU libgcj) version 4.8.2):
>>> os.arch: ppc64le
>>> sun.cpu.endian: null
>>>
>>> whereas OpenJDK gives:
>>>
>>> os.arch: ppc64
>>> sun.cpu.endian: little
>>>
>>> It also means that ppc64le is alone in not having a unique architecture
>>> directory in jre/lib. I understand that a ppc64le machine is not going
>>> to support ppc64be, but likewise amd64 is not going to support arm,
>>> yet they have unique arch directories.
>>>
>>> I've prepared a webrev which fixes the external facing architecture names,
>>> LIBARCH and os.name, while leaving the HotSpot build architecture, BUILDARCH,
>>> as it is, to avoid the duplication mentioned as a problem in the original
>>> review.
